Lore Primer: The World of Dracomouth

Welcome to Dracomouth, a seaside town that’s as beautiful as it is unsettling. On the surface, it’s all sandy beaches and cheerful promenades—but beneath the sunlit veneer, something strange is always lurking just out of sight.

The Town of Dracomouth

Dracomouth is modeled after a classic British coastal town, but with a twist: the town’s authorities are obsessed with keeping everyone happy, controlled, and—above all—compliant. The Peace Officers (officially the Dracomouth Correctional Officers, or DCOs) patrol the streets, especially guarding travel points in and out of town with unusual vigilance.

Nerve Media

One of the town’s most powerful tools is Nerve Media. This isn’t just television or radio—it’s a pervasive, magical broadcast system that shapes the thoughts and moods of Dracomouth’s citizens. Nerve Media uses everything from motivational mantras to mood-altering frequencies and even subtle magical suggestions to keep people docile and forgetful. The more exposed you are, the more you might find your own memories and motivations shifting.

  • Influence: Exposure to Nerve Media is tracked by a stat called Influence. The higher your Influence, the more the media shapes your reality—sometimes for better, sometimes for worse.

  • NPCs: Many town officials and committee members wear earpieces, feeding them a constant stream of curated messages.

The Kraken Cult

The kraken cult is a mysterious organisation who worship a so-called kraken supposedly living in Dracomouths main beach, known as Draco Bay. The Pier is often a meeting place at night, while during the day it innocently acts as a place to buy ice creams, cornish pasties and sometimes the odd person selling moonshine cider. 

Locations Highlight: Halo

Halo is a club at the heart of Dracomouth’s mysteries. By day, it looks like just another trendy spot, but at night, it transforms:

  • Atmosphere: The club plays hypnotic playlists every night—a blend of deep house with integrated whale song, and suggestions ranging from “buy a drink” to “bleed”

  • Secrets: Upstairs, a locked booth broadcasts AAAAAAAA, hinting at the town’s obsession with surveillance and control.

  • Oddities: The building itself seems to shift and shimmer, with iridescent stone, a flickering neon sign, and a steeple that never seems to stay in one place.

 

What Lies Beneath

Dracomouth is a place where reality is always just a little bit off-kilter. The town’s sunny exterior hides layers of manipulation, memory loss, and cosmic mystery. Whether you’re drawn in by the promise of freedom, the allure of the unknown, or the thrill of rebellion, remember: in Dracomouth, nothing is ever quite as it seems.

Explore, question, and keep your wits about you—the truth is out there, but it won’t give itself up easily.
